Field Hockey Drops Conference Match at UMW

FREDERICKSBURG, Va. – Mary Washington was too much for the Bobcats from the start, as the Frostburg field hockey team fell 12-1 in a Capital Athletic Conference (CAC) match Thursday afternoon at the Battleground Athletic Complex.
 
Frostburg falls to 4-12 overall and 0-4 in league play.
 
UMW (9-6, 2-2) scored seven goals in the first half and ripped 32 shots on the day, with 24 hitting the cage.
 
The tandem of junior forward Samantha Schaffer and senior midfielder Ivy Meissner led the Bobcats offensively with two shots each. Schaffer scored her first goal of the season at 67:41 t get the Bobcats on the board.
 
Junior Holly Van Wie dished out her second assist of the season on the Bobcats lone tally of the day, giving her a team-high 12 points.  
 
Overall, Frostburg mustered five shots on the afternoon with four on goal and earned three penalty corners.
 
Senior keeper Nicole Leighty made five saves in the first half and sophomore Sierra Smizer made five saves in the second half in relief.
 
Izzy Scholz and Morgan LaRowe led the way for the Eagles with two goals each. 
 
Frostburg returns to home this Sunday when they host CAC foe Wesley for Senior Day at noon.
